Jobiglo

No results.

Frontend Engineer/Lead

Newbridge · Singapour

New
Senior 🇬🇧 English
React TypeScript JavaScript GraphQL Relay Next.js Web Workers D3 Canvas WebGL Jest Playwright Webpack Rspack Vite Redux Zustand Recoil Hack PHP Python C++ Presto Spark Scuba

Job description

About the role

We are looking for a senior Frontend Engineer to lead the design and implementation of high‑performance web applications that serve billions of users. You will work on data‑intensive interfaces, turning massive real‑time datasets into smooth, intuitive user experiences.

Key responsibilities

  • Architect and develop React/TypeScript applications that handle massive datasets with sub‑100 ms interactions.
  • Create interactive data‑visualisation dashboards using virtualised lists, canvas/WebGL, and smart data fetching.
  • Profile and optimise JavaScript bundles, render cycles, network waterfalls, and memory usage.
  • Contribute to the internal design system and front‑end infrastructure used by thousands of engineers.
  • Collaborate with product, design, and data teams to ship end‑to‑end features.
  • Monitor production reliability, define SLOs, and resolve SEVs across devices, browsers, and network conditions.

Required profile

  • 5+ years of experience building production web applications with modern JavaScript/TypeScript.
  • Expert knowledge of React, including hooks, concurrent features, suspense, and server components.
  • Proven track record of performance optimisation for large datasets (virtualisation, web workers, streaming, lazy loading).
  • Strong computer‑science fundamentals, especially data structures, algorithms, and browser systems design.
  • Experience with state‑management solutions at scale (Redux, Zustand, Recoil, or custom).

Required skills

  • React
  • TypeScript
  • JavaScript
  • GraphQL
  • Relay
  • Next.js
  • Web Workers
  • WebAssembly (WASM)
  • D3, Canvas, WebGL
  • Jest, Playwright
  • Webpack, Rspack, Vite
  • Redux, Zustand, Recoil
  • Hack, PHP, Python, C++
  • Presto, Spark, Scuba

Questions fréquentes

Le salaire n'est pas communiqué publiquement par le recruteur. Vous pouvez postuler et négocier directement avec Newbridge.
Cliquez sur "Postuler maintenant" en haut de la page. Vous pouvez importer votre CV en 1 clic — Jobiglo extrait automatiquement vos informations et postule pour vous.

Why are you reporting this job?

Thank you for your report. We will review this job.

Apply in 30 seconds

Enter your email to apply. An account will be created automatically.

By continuing, you accept our terms of use.

Already have an account? Login

Published 2 hours ago

Expires 1 month from now

4 views · 0 applications

Boost your chances

Upload your CV — we will match you with relevant openings.

Analyzing your CV...

Newbridge

Singapour